About this audiobook

He’s the man I absolutely hate.

Why?

He took my v-card.

He left me in a hotel room. Alone.


Four years later … 

He’s a billionaire consultant, the No. 1 in NY City. (So much for karma!)

A demanding, bossy jerk who’s cocky AF—

and still panty-melting hot (See? No karma at all!)


He can’t even be bothered to remember my name.

Now, he holds the fate of my job in his hands. 


I should resist him.

I shouldn’t let him tempt me. 

At the very least, I should have stopped it with the kiss he gave me.

Our first hook up was by accident—one time only.

Unless you count the second, third, and fourth times…


Then, he says we’re more than friends, and I feel myself melt.

It turns out, even a man like him has a heart.


It’s unfortunate that we can’t be together.

Because he can never find out…

He’s the father of my child.



From USA Today bestselling author, Jolie Day, comes Billionaire Boss: Secret Baby, a stand-alone romance for fans of enemies-to-lovers romances and forbidden-alpha boss plots, dripping with sexual tension. Be prepared for a steamy story that’ll make you too hot and sweaty to sleep. Grab a fan and cue up the cold shower—you’re in for a wild ride!
